KAI finalizes FA-50 deal with Malaysia

Korea Aerospace Industries (KAI) CEO Kang Goo-young, left, shakes hands with Dato' Sri Muez bin Abd Aziz, fourth from left, secretary general of the Malaysia defense ministry, during a signing ceremony in Malaysia, Tuesday, for KAI's export of the FA-50 light combat aircraft to Malaysia. In February, Malaysia agreed to purchase 18 FA-50s worth $920 million. Defense Minister Lee Jong-sup, second from left, and his Malaysian counterpart Dato' Seri Utama Haji Mohamad bin Haji Hasan, third from left, were also present.
